from the bravo italia messageboard on which i am on

From the press agencies in Italy tonight.

The anticipated penalties for the four clubs involved are;

Juventus: To Serie B and start 2006/7 with -9 points.
Milan: Stay in Serie A and start 2006/7 with -15 points.
Fiorentina: To Serie B.
Lazio: To Serie B

All four banned from european competition.
